Indiana Data Center Analysis
Indiana has become an attractive location for data center development over the last few years. Driven by its strategic location in the Midwest, the state has witnessed a growing demand for cloud services and data storage. As of last year, there were more than 50 data centers fully operating within Indiana. Over the last year, Indiana has welcomed a handful of new hyperscale, colocation, and enterprise data centers.
